How to make a jigsaw vase
First, put the short sides of two big triangles together. Then spell the parallelogram on the right. Then spell the square on the left. Then put the small triangle in the lower left corner. Then put the short side of another small triangle with the short side of the big triangle above. Finally, just put the remaining middle triangle on it.
Puzzle game is a popular puzzle game, which has many kinds and is difficult. Puzzles are divided into single-sided puzzles, double-sided puzzles, three-dimensional puzzles and so on.
Extended data:
1. One-sided puzzle
Most of the pictures in the jigsaw puzzle are based on natural scenery, architecture and some famous patterns. Castles and mountains are two traditional themes, but any pictures and images can be used as materials for puzzles. Some companies also offer the service of putting private photos into puzzles.
2. Two-sided puzzle
Other kinds of puzzles are printed with patterns on both sides of the chess pieces, and players can assemble them according to the patterns on both sides. At the same time, the difficulty of the game has also increased, because it is difficult for players to determine which side is right as far as the pieces in their hands are concerned.
3. Three-dimensional puzzle
In addition to the traditional plane puzzles, there are different kinds of three-dimensional puzzles. Most of the pieces of three-dimensional puzzles are made of stronger materials such as wood or foam. Its spatial characteristics often lead to increased difficulty, requiring players to splice pieces in a specific order: if the completed pieces are improperly spliced, the remaining pieces may not be spliced.
Another kind of toy called "puzzle box" is also very common: players can use interlocking parts similar to flat puzzle pieces to assemble a small drawer or box in the middle for storing items.
4. Spherical puzzle
Spherical puzzles can be regarded as an intermediate type between plane puzzles and three-dimensional puzzles. Similar to a plane puzzle, its spherical surface is also a single-layer structure made of cardboard pieces;
And its final shape is a three-dimensional body with long, wide and high attributes. Most of the patterns of spherical puzzles imitate geographical and astronomical models such as globes and lunar instruments, and the Logo of Wikipedia is an example of spherical puzzles.
5. Virtual jigsaw puzzle
In addition, there are some softwares that can simulate real puzzles through computer graphics. The advantage of this virtual puzzle is that it does not need manual cleaning, and there is no risk of losing pieces.
